Stacy -----Original Message----- From: Jim Harrison [mailto:jim@xxxxxxxxxxxx] Sent: Monday, March 24, 2003 7:58 AM To: [ISAserver.org Discussion List] Subject: [isalist] Re: Alert: Change in the IP routing table http://www.ISAserver.org Every time you create a VPN connection, the Windows routing table changes (if you want the connection to work). Turn off this alert on any ISA that's also a VPN server; it's just event log noise. Jim Harrison [ISAQFE] Read the help, books and articles!
